Default Re: $5 MTT - 55 UTG with 19BB

Table reads would be nice.

Normally this is a fold for me but if the table is playing passive p/f I dont mind a call for set value. If there is a normal raise (ie 3-4x the blinds)after your call the stacks are deep enough to call IF you think you will double through if you hit a set. Even in that scenario I think that it is still 50/50 under those circumstances.

A fold is fine.
